Water Line Maintenance: Importance and Benefits
Homes obtain water from a central resource which might be communal or exclusive. This water line is usually installed underground with high-grade water pipes that need to last for a long time. Nevertheless, as time progresses the products made use of in the water lines become extra prone to environmental or inner problems that trigger them to wear away. For this reason, we can hear of plumbing troubles like leaks, staining, bad water pressure, foul odors, and so on. Problems with your water line need to not be taken with levity as they can advance to more severe damages. Typical water line problems consist of;
  • Leaking shutoffs

  • Mineral deposits

  • Split or damaged pipes

  • Rusty pipes

    Trenchless Water Line Fixing


    Unlike old approaches which need total excavation of the waterline, the trenchless technique uses the choice of repairing damages within a shorter time. It entails the installment of pipelines of smaller sized size within the old ones. This dimension difference as little or no effect on performance. This method is advantageous because it is non-invasive and also cost-effective. This approach allows repair service to be completed within a day or two with minimum disruption to your backyard.

    10 SIGNS YOU MIGHT NEED WATER LINE REPAIR


    The main water line leading to your home is one of the most critical components of your property’s plumbing system. If it happens to break, you’ll need a professional plumber to repair or replace the degraded components, which can be both costly and time-consuming. Plus, not only can a broken water line cause extensive flood damage, but it can also cause damage to the street, causing it to crumble. Fortunately, there are several warning signs which indicate your property may require water line repair. An awareness of these factors can help you to get your water line checked and repaired before it’s too late:


    Frequent clogs


    One of the most common signals that your property might need water line repair is periodic, unexplained clogs. You may start to notice that clogs are becoming more frequent and harder to clear. If this is the case, the cause can be less to do with the internal plumbing of your home and more to do with the main water line. A professional plumber can perform a water line inspection and let you know if repair is required.


    Noisy fixtures


    Even though plumbing systems include the flow of water, it doesn’t mean that your plumbing system should be overly loud when in operation. If you hear pipes clanging when you turn on the water supply, your toilet gurgles when you turn on the tap, or you hear whistling or dripping sounds regularly, these are indicators that one or more pipes in your Atlanta, GA, home are damaged. These symptoms also indicate there could be an issue with your main water line.


    Low water pressure


    When there’s a blockage in the main water line, such as tree roots or clogs, you’ll see a change in water pressure. A large enough leak will cause a noticeable drop in water pressure and slow the amount of water coming into your home. If you’ve noticed that even with a pressure regulator, you do not see a normal amount of pressure, then a water line repair might be required. If you’re not getting any water at all entering your home, this is a sign that your water line has ruptured completely. Common causes of restricted water flow that can affect mains water pressure are excessive mineral deposits and tree root punctures. If you notice a sudden change in water pressure, call a plumber right away to determine the cause.


    Pooling water


    One of the most common signs that indicate an issue with the main water line is the presence of pooling water. If you see unexplained puddles forming in your yard, soggy patches of lawn that were previously fine, or extra-lush grass and plants growing near your main water line, these are all indicators of a below-ground leak. Water leaking into the soil adds extra moisture that the nearby plants can use to grow quicker than in other areas of your yard.


    Excessive rust and corrosion


    Older water pipes, such as those used for mains water lines, used to be constructed from iron, which is heavily susceptible to rust. If you’ve got an older water pipe running into your home, it is better to replace it with copper piping as these modern pipes are much more resistant to oxidation and corrosion. A water line inspection can identify the type of water line you’ve got running into your home and determine whether you would benefit from water line replacement to ensure rust doesn’t affect your water quality. White, chalky deposits and green spots on visible pipes can also indicate excessive rust may be affecting your plumbing system.


    Warm basement flooring


    Particularly if you start to notice any warm spots under your basement flooring, you may be experiencing a hot water line leak underneath your foundation slab. You might also see other signs of water damage in your basement such as mold, wet flooring, and cracks starting to appear.
